"Another typically Cappadocian subject is a procession of human worshipers (855-858) sometimes accompanied by deities (859), or of deities alone (860, 861), toward the statue of a bull."--Porada, CANES, p. 108
Summary
Three worshiping goddesses(?) before statue of bull with rump protuberance standing on altar.
